Transaction ace63fc210ffbd3bb7c6902ebc8ab45b10f71a734b962e40170d777f022f5379

1 Input
2 Outputs
  • ace63fc210ffbd3bb7c6902ebc8ab45b10f71a734b962e40170d777f022f5379:0
  • value  314457
    address  3F7NZSsJ78G65qaBu2ybEHA6Tr2biJL6Am
  • ace63fc210ffbd3bb7c6902ebc8ab45b10f71a734b962e40170d777f022f5379:1
  • value  5582419
    address  1PxtREbyRXyMdg5CDi3U5ZNeLSzJELiF6R